The Neighborhood:
The Basecamp Cabin is located in Packwood, a small mountain town known for year-round outdoor adventure and relaxed alpine charm. You’re just minutes from downtown shops, cafés, and breweries — including Longmire Springs Brewing directly across the street.
Mt. Rainier National Park is a short drive away, and White Pass Ski Area is about 20 minutes east, making this an ideal home base for hiking, skiing, fishing, and exploring the Gifford Pinchot National Forest.
Packwood offers the perfect balance of access and tranquility — close to everything you need, yet surrounded by forest, mountains, and wildlife.
